真实的国产乱ⅩXXX66竹夫人,五月香六月婷婷激情综合,亚洲日本VA一区二区三区,亚洲精品一区二区三区麻豆

成都創(chuàng)新互聯(lián)網(wǎng)站制作重慶分公司

c語言中清零數(shù)組得函數(shù) c語言數(shù)組清0

c語言數(shù)組怎么清零

c語言不能對這個數(shù)組賦值,只能通過遍歷數(shù)組達到給數(shù)組中每個元素賦值的目的。初始化的時候可以用inta[4]={0};這樣給整個數(shù)組元素賦值為0,若想給已初始化的數(shù)組清零,也只能遍歷數(shù)組。

大安網(wǎng)站建設(shè)公司創(chuàng)新互聯(lián)建站,大安網(wǎng)站設(shè)計制作,有大型網(wǎng)站制作公司豐富經(jīng)驗。已為大安上千提供企業(yè)網(wǎng)站建設(shè)服務(wù)。企業(yè)網(wǎng)站搭建\外貿(mào)營銷網(wǎng)站建設(shè)要多少錢,請找那個售后服務(wù)好的大安做網(wǎng)站的公司定做!

在C語言中,所謂的“清空”,意思是“無視里面的數(shù)據(jù)”,而不是“讓里面沒有數(shù)據(jù)”。有時候可能需要把一個數(shù)組清零,意思是全部數(shù)據(jù)都用0填充,可以用庫函數(shù)來實現(xiàn)。假設(shè)數(shù)組名為a,無論什么類型也無論幾維都一樣,可以寫成memset(a,0,sizeof(a));

擴展資料:

在C語言中, 數(shù)組屬于構(gòu)造數(shù)據(jù)類型。一個數(shù)組可以分解為多個數(shù)組元素,這些數(shù)組元素可以是基本數(shù)據(jù)類型或是構(gòu)造類型。因此按數(shù)組元素的類型不同,數(shù)組又可分為數(shù)值數(shù)組、字符數(shù)組、指針數(shù)組、結(jié)構(gòu)數(shù)組等各種類別。

關(guān)于可變長數(shù)組(VLA)的問題:原來的C89標準中是不允許可變長數(shù)組出現(xiàn)的,但是在C99標準中,加入了對VLA的支持,但是支持的編譯器不多,而且由于棧溢出的安全問題,沒有太多的人敢用這個可變長數(shù)組,所以在C11標準中又把它規(guī)定為可選實現(xiàn)的功能了。

參考資料來源:百度百科-數(shù)組

C語言中,memset函數(shù)都可以給什么類型的數(shù)組清零?

任何類型的數(shù)組都可以,實際上memset函數(shù)是對某一個地址以及該地址之后的一串空間進行賦值操作,只要是地址值,都可以被賦值。\x0d\x0a1、memset是計算機中C/C++語言函數(shù)。將s所指向的某一塊內(nèi)存中的前n個 字節(jié)的內(nèi)容全部設(shè)置為ch指定的ASCII值, 第二個值為指定的內(nèi)存地址,塊的大小由第三個參數(shù)指定,這個函數(shù)通常為新申請的內(nèi)存做初始化工作, 其返回值為指向s的指針。\x0d\x0a2、函數(shù)介紹:void *memset(void *s, int ch, size_t n);\x0d\x0a函數(shù)解釋:將s中前n個字節(jié) (typedef unsigned int size_t )用 ch 替換并返回 s 。\x0d\x0amemset:作用是在一段內(nèi)存塊中填充某個給定的值,它是對較大的結(jié)構(gòu)體或數(shù)組進行清零操作的一種最快方法。

c語言 關(guān)于字符數(shù)組和整型數(shù)組清零

C語言數(shù)組和整型數(shù)組清空方法,示例:

1、整數(shù)數(shù)組清零

函數(shù):void bzero(void *s, int n)

頭文件: #include string.h

功能說明:將字符串s的前n個字符置為0,一般n取sizeof(s),將整塊空間清零;

舉例:char str[10];? ? bzero(str, sizeof(str));? ? ? 也可以將整個結(jié)構(gòu)體清零;

2、數(shù)組清空

使用時間:94s

for( k = 0 ; k 10000 ; k++ )

for( i = 0 ; iMAX; i++ )

for( j = 0;j MAX; j++ )

a[i][j] = 0;

擴展資料

C語言結(jié)構(gòu)體初始化

1、定義:

struct InitMember

{

int first;

double second;

char* third;

float four;

};

2、定義時賦值:

struct InitMember test = {-10,3.141590,"method one",0.25};


本文題目:c語言中清零數(shù)組得函數(shù) c語言數(shù)組清0
分享鏈接:http://weahome.cn/article/dodshhe.html

其他資訊

在線咨詢

微信咨詢

電話咨詢

028-86922220(工作日)

18980820575(7×24)

提交需求

返回頂部